57.24965, -3.75953Featuring horse riding tours to make your visit more entertaining, the 2-bedroom 22 Aimie Lodge is within a 10-minute drive of Sluggan Bridge. Guests can enjoy hiking, horseback riding, and fisheries at the chalet, located at a distance of 4.5 km from Landmark Forest Adventure Park.
Location
Inverness airport can be reached within 45 minutes drive, and natural attractions like the national park "RSPB Loch Garten" are around 4 km away. Cultural landmarks in the vicinity include Carrbridge Artists Sudio, which is situated around 5 km away.
The nearest bus stop is Grampian Crescent, around a 5-minute walk from 22 Aimie Lodge.
Rooms
For guests' comfort, a balcony and a seating area, along with an iron with ironing board and climate control, are provided. In-room amenities include a multi-channel television as well as a fireplace and soundproof windows. This 2-bathroom villa comes with a bathroom with a separate toilet and a shower. Dryers are also offered.
Eat & Drink
A kitchen, along with a dining place, are available for dining. There is also an oven, a cooktop, and kitchenware to prepare your own meal.
